New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 846278 link

Starred by 3 users

Issue metadata

Status: Fixed
Owner:
Last visit > 30 days ago
Closed: Jun 2018
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 1
Type: Bug-Regression



Sign in to add a comment

Regression : 'CONFIRM' button is seen enabled when any wrong password is entered in chrome://settings/lockScreen page

Project Member Reported by mmanchala@chromium.org, May 24 2018

Issue description

Chrome Version: 68.0.3438.0/10710.0.0 dev-channel Reks,Daisy and Candy
OS: Chrome

What steps will reproduce the problem?
(1)Sign into User -> Go to chrome://settings -> Now under 'People' section click on 'Screen lock' option
2)Enter wrong Password in 'Confirm your password' dialog box -> Now click on 'CONFIRM' button -> 'Invalid password' message is seen with selected password -> observe enabled 'CONFIRM' button  is seen 
(Please refer Video and screenshot)


Expected: 'CONFIRM' button should be disabled when any wrong password is entered
Actual: Instead 'CONFIRM' button is seen enabled

This is Regression Issue as same is working fine in M-66

Note : Issue is also seen on M-67

@sammiequon : Please confirm the Issue
 
Actual_EnabledConfirmButton.webm
475 KB View Download
Actual_EnabledConfirmButton.jpg
153 KB View Download
Expected_disabledConfirmButton.jpg
177 KB View Download
Expected_DisabledConfirmButton.webm
349 KB View Download
Owner: scottchen@chromium.org
Status: Started (was: Assigned)
Project Member

Comment 2 by bugdroid1@chromium.org, May 31 2018

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/1c17889dd2837b9220bbc5f23c7f461e72691ced

commit 1c17889dd2837b9220bbc5f23c7f461e72691ced
Author: Scott Chen <scottchen@chromium.org>
Date: Thu May 31 22:25:51 2018

Settings: CrOS lock-screen password prompt logic fix.

The confirm button disabled state was being updated one cycle too late.

Bug:  847969 ,  846278 
Cq-Include-Trybots: master.tryserver.chromium.linux:closure_compilation
Change-Id: Ib02b69f2cb22c4aa134b4f18f5962611790da654
Reviewed-on: https://chromium-review.googlesource.com/1079791
Commit-Queue: Scott Chen <scottchen@chromium.org>
Reviewed-by: Steven Bennetts <stevenjb@chromium.org>
Reviewed-by: Sammie Quon <sammiequon@chromium.org>
Cr-Commit-Position: refs/heads/master@{#563402}
[modify] https://crrev.com/1c17889dd2837b9220bbc5f23c7f461e72691ced/chrome/browser/resources/settings/people_page/password_prompt_dialog.html
[modify] https://crrev.com/1c17889dd2837b9220bbc5f23c7f461e72691ced/chrome/browser/resources/settings/people_page/password_prompt_dialog.js
[modify] https://crrev.com/1c17889dd2837b9220bbc5f23c7f461e72691ced/chrome/test/data/webui/settings/quick_unlock_authenticate_browsertest_chromeos.js

Status: Fixed (was: Started)

Sign in to add a comment